On May 24, 2012, The Poe Museum will host its May Unhappy Hour: ‘Berenice,’, a tale of ‘obsession and dentistry.’
From 6:00 p.m.-9:00 p.m., there’ll be live music by Rattlemouth, performances of the tale by Haunts of Richmond at 7:00 p.m. & 8:00 p.m., plus a brief talk about 19th-century dentistry at 7:45 p.m.
The family-friendly event is free (though there is a suggested donation of $5), and there’ll be free food plus a cash bar for those inclined.
Unhappy Hour takes place rain or shine; the garden will be tented to keep you dry.
1914-16 East Main Street, Richmond. 804-648-5523
